    So all I gathered is bigger turbo, injectors, water sprayers and bigger intercooler on the same EJ25. Also thicker stabilizer bars front and rear and the rest is pretty much Type-RA. Only will be available in WRB or CWP and only 200 will be available. I assume 100 in either color, oh and the WRB will come with Grey BBS rims and only the white car will get gold rims. https://www.subaru.com/naias2019?fb...J6WMjF-XEsWc4eBbSNy0RPjHD8E0mqzxbm0-2Fqd2X9Vs

    That HP level is easily achievable in previous generations by simply remapping the ECU with a Cobb OTS map or pro tune.

    The larger turbo, fuel pump, and injectors is a nice addition though, paired with forged internals. Perhaps this will be the new platform for coming generations. I really hope they do not switch to the FA...but I can't see it happening anyway.
